R-2.5
Multifamily Residential District
The R Residential Districts are included in the zoning regulations to achieve the following purposes: Reserve appropriately located areas tar residential living in a variety of types of dwellings, at a reasonable range of population densities consistent with sound standards of public health and safety; Ensure adequate light, air and privacy for each dwelling unit; Provide adequate amounts of private open space in proximity to each dwelling unit; Provide space for community facilities needed to complement urban residential areas; Provide space for institutions which require a residential environment; Minimize traffic congestion and to avoid the overloading of utilities by preventing the construction of buildings of excessive size in relation to the land around them; Provide necessary space for off-street parking of automobiles and, where appropriate for off-street loading of trucks; Protect residential properties from the hazs, noise and congestion created by commercial and industrial traffic; Protect residential properties from noise, illumination, unsightliness, odors, dust, dirt, smoke, vibration, heat, glare and other objectionable influences; Protect residential properties from fire, explosion, noxious fumes and other hazards.
